You start fighting in that placement.
You're fighting kids.
You're not behaving properly.
The probation officer, the counselor at the placement, they decide, hey, this kid's not going to be here much longer.
So they do what's called an FTA, a failure to adjust.
So they send the kid back to detention, and then the judge has to decide which placement to send to next.
So now he's hopping from placement to placement.
It's been three, four years.
This kid hasn't been home because he just keeps getting worse every place he goes.
Right.
So I start to meet a lot of those kids who, you know, they've been gone four or five years.
